Norwegian stockfish hangs out by the sea in Northern Norway on drying racks from February to May. The climate is perfect for drying fish, with temperatures around 0°C and the perfect balance of wind, sun and rain. Nutritional information.

WebApr 13, 2024 · Norway kick starts offshore aquaculture consultation. By Vince McDonagh - 13th April 2024. SalMar's Ocean Farm 1. Plans to move fish farming further out to sea off the Norwegian coast have moved a big step forward. The Norwegian Directorate of Fisheries has opened a new consultation to assess views on the potential impact of …

The clear waters of Norwegian rivers and seas make fish caught in the country prized around the world. Chief among those exports is the Atlantic Salmon. Around 40% of all seafood exported from Norway is salmon.
